Paloma Faith surprised her fans by sharing her pregnancy news on social media, revealing that she is expecting her third child. The 44-year-old singer, who gained more popularity after her appearance on BBC’s “Celebrity Traitors,” made the announcement on Instagram with photos showing her cradling her baby bump and laying down, captioning one of the posts with “mother is mothering.”
Throughout her career, Paloma Faith has been discreet about her romantic life, but a few relationships have been made public. Her first public relationship was with chef Rian Haynes from New Zealand, whom she married in 2005. However, their marriage ended after eight months, leading to a divorce four years later.
Following her split from Rian, Paloma entered a relationship with Leyman Lahcine, the father of her two children. They started dating in 2012 and welcomed their first child in 2016, with their second daughter born in 2021. Despite their separation, Leyman described Paloma as the “love of his life” in an interview with Glass magazine.
Paloma attributed the breakdown of her relationship with Leyman to the challenges of parenthood, stating that becoming a mother was a transformative experience that impacted their dynamic. She acknowledged that their split was necessary for personal growth.
After her relationship with Leyman, Paloma dated creative director Andrew Soar, but the couple parted ways in 2023. Subsequently, she began dating Stevie Thomas, a music venue director in Birmingham. The pair appeared together at Sony’s after party following the BRIT Awards, where Paloma presented an award to Charli XCX.
Sources close to Paloma and Stevie described their relationship as passionate and healthy, emphasizing their strong emotional connection and long-term commitment. Paloma expressed that despite past heartbreaks, her current relationship with Stevie feels special and promising.
